WebCoconut, rice and almond milk tend to be lower in potassium. However, potassium varies a lot by brand. Check the Nutrition Facts label for potassium. WebThey also help prevent inflammation and are rich in antioxidants. Nuts can help suppress hunger because of their protein, fat, and fiber content. Crushed nuts add texture and flavor to foods. You can enjoy nuts and seeds as a snack (handful), sprinkle on top of salads or cereal, and add to smoothies or trail mix.
